This course serves as an introduction and guidance on construction oversight and inspections associated with the construction or modification of a dam and appurtenant structures.

Learning objectives attendees will receive from this course:

  • Identify the roles, responsibilities, and authority of project team members and discuss how to communicate and stay organized.
  • Understand the importance of dam construction documentation and record-keeping.
  • Understand design limitations and how to deal with unexpected conditions during construction.
  • Discuss construction observation and inspection considerations for dam construction.
  • Review good and bad construction examples, things to watch for, and how to deal with things that go wrong.
